
World Series of Poker (WSOP): Held annually in Las Vegas, the WSOP is the most prestigious poker tournament series in the world, featuring dozens of events including the famous Main Event, which awards a multi-million dollar prize and a coveted gold bracelet.
World Poker Tour (WPT): A series of international poker tournaments that culminates in a championship event. The WPT is known for its televised final tables and has a global tour schedule with stops in North America, Europe, and Asia.
European Poker Tour (EPT): Sponsored by PokerStars, the EPT features tournaments across various European cities. It is one of the richest and most popular poker tours outside the United States.
Asia Pacific Poker Tour (APPT): Also sponsored by PokerStars, this tour brings high-stakes poker tournaments to players in the Asia-Pacific region, with stops in countries like Australia, South Korea, and the Philippines.
PokerStars Caribbean Adventure (PCA): A major tournament series held in the Bahamas, known for its luxurious setting and large prize pools. The PCA attracts top players from around the globe.
Aussie Millions: Held at the Crown Casino in Melbourne, Australia, the Aussie Millions is one of the largest poker events in the Southern Hemisphere, featuring a wide range of tournaments and a prestigious Main Event.
Triton Super High Roller Series: Known for its high buy-ins and massive prize pools, this series attracts some of the biggest names in poker and is held in various locations worldwide, including Asia and Europe.
The Big One for One Drop: A special high-stakes tournament with a significant portion of the buy-in donated to the One Drop Foundation, a charity focused on providing safe water access. This event is part of the WSOP and draws elite poker professionals.
These tournaments are known for their large prize pools, prestigious titles, and the participation of top professional and amateur players from around the world.
